IPL 2025: Royal Challengers Bengaluru and Kolkata Knight Riders finish their IPL 2025 Match 57 fixture with a 'No Result', as persistent rain prevented any sort of play at the Chinnaswamy Stadium in Bengaluru on Saturday, May 17.

With the result, KKR's hopes of qualifying for the playoffs have all but vanished, as they can now attain a maximum of 14 points. Their final league game will be against Sunrisers Hyderabad at the Arun Jaitley Stadium in New Delhi. SRH are already out of the competition, and will be aimimg to conclude their dismal season on a high. 

Whereas for RCB, the result now puts them one step closer to sealing the Top 2 finish, as they now lead the points table with 17 points in 12 games.

PBKS will have a tough task at their disposal to win their remainder of the games, as RCB now hold a Net Run Rate advantage. Only Gujarat Titans can go past RCB if both sides win their remainder of the matches.

The result is now a huge boost to the likes of Delhi Capitals and Mumbai Indians, who can eliminate KKR from the race by winning merely 1 of their remaining fixtures.

Lucknow Super Giants are the other team that is still alive in the race of playoffs.

IPL 2025 Points Table

Position Team Played Won Lost No Result Net Run Rate Points
1 Royal Challengers Bengaluru 12 8 3 1 +0.482 17
2 Gujarat Titans 11 8 3 0 +0.794 16
3 Punjab Kings 11 7 3 1 +0.376 15
4 Mumbai Indians 12 7 5 0 +1.154 14
5 Delhi Capitals 11 6 4 1 +0.362 13
6 Kolkata Knight Riders 13 5 6 2 +0.193 12
7 Lucknow Super Giants 11 5 6 0 -0.469 10
8 Sunrisers Hyderabad 11 3 7 1 -1.190 7
9 Rajasthan Royals  12 3 9 0 -0.718 6
10 Chennai Super Kings 12 3 9 0 -0.992 6
